It's a scam...all the signs are there:

1) The car is in a mysterious place where you can't view it
2) The price is fantastic
3) Talking to the person on the phone is always an issue
4) Messages in broken English
5) There's always some shipping game going on

I'm not sure what their angle is at this point, but the scam is coming.

You can either forget the deal or play along with them to see where it goes. Tell them you have cash and you're ready to go...then see what they want from you next.
